Abstract

PROBLEM TO BE SOLVED: To provide a stud having fixing means easily-surely fixable to a side part gate and anti-theft means easily related to a fixing member, without damaging the side part gate, by cooperating with a structure of the fixing member of the stud.SOLUTION: In the stud for installing a loading space cover on the side part gate P of a loading space of a light truck, a fixing member 1 is formed in an inverse U shape, and a horizontal seat 5 turned to an inner wall 2 is provided on the lower end of an outer wall 4. The fixing means is composed of a set screw 20 threadedly provided on both horizontal seats 5, a presser plate 24 pressed by the set screw 20, protective materials 27 and 30 and a spacer 29 for protecting upper-lower surfaces of an upper edge step part 26 of a side part gate part P when pressing, and the anti-theft means is composed of a round hole 34 provided in a lever 19 for making a shaft bar 18 go in and out, a key member 22 vertically liftably guided by the set screw 20 and a round hole 36 provided in its vertical piece 35.

本発明は、軽トラックの荷台に荷台カバーを幌掛けする際の止め金具に関する。   TECHNICAL FIELD The present invention relates to a stopper when a load carrier cover is covered with a load carrier of a light truck.

従来、止め金具として、軽トラックの荷台の側部あおり上に、固定手段を介して固定される逆U字形の固定部材と一体に、荷台カバーの縦骨を位置決め載置する位置決め部材を設け、該位置決め部材に側部あおりの長手方向にレバーを介して出入自在に、かつ、回転自在に軸棒を軸支し、該軸棒の突出端と引込端を前記レバーを介して位置決めする位置決め溝を設け、前記軸棒の突出端に近接してストッパーを立設し、前記レバーに固定部材と一体の止め金を介して施錠する盗難防止手段を設けたものが知られている(特許文献1を参照)。なお、本出願人は特許第3464648号(特許文献1)の特許権を保有するものである。
上記特許文献1における固定手段は、逆U字形の固定部材の外壁と内壁をそれぞれ止めネジを介して側部あおりの外面と内面とに圧接するとともに、側部あおりの外面の上縁段部に係止する平面視U状の係止金で拘束するものであるが、前記側部あおりの固定部位が止めネジで損傷されることと、前記係止金による拘束にコストを要する点、加えて、盗難防止手段として固定部材の外壁に突設する止め金の位置決め固定に手間を要するなどの点で、改良課題を内在していた。
Conventionally, as a stopper, a positioning member for positioning and mounting the vertical bone of the loading platform cover is provided integrally with an inverted U-shaped fixing member fixed via fixing means on the side of the loading platform of the light truck, A positioning groove that supports the shaft rod so that it can be moved in and out of the positioning member in the longitudinal direction of the side tilt and is rotatable, and that the protruding end and the retracting end of the shaft rod are positioned via the lever. There is a known anti-theft device that is provided with a stopper in the vicinity of the protruding end of the shaft rod and locked on the lever via a stopper integrated with a fixing member (Patent Document 1). See). In addition, this applicant has the patent right of patent 3464648 (patent document 1).
The fixing means in Patent Document 1 presses the outer wall and the inner wall of the inverted U-shaped fixing member to the outer surface and the inner surface of the side wall via a set screw, respectively, and on the upper edge step of the outer surface of the side wall. Although it restrains with the U-shaped latching metal in the planar view to latch, the fixed part of the said side part tilt is damaged with a set screw, and the point which requires cost for the restraint by the said latching metal, The improvement problem is inherent in that it takes time and effort to position and fix the stopper protruding from the outer wall of the fixing member as an anti-theft means.

According to the fastener of the present invention, the structure of the fixing member of the fastener is simplified, the molding cost is reduced, the durability is improved, and a horizontal seat is provided on the outer wall of the fixing member. Therefore, the tightening operation by the fixing means is performed only in the outer direction of the side tilt, so that it becomes extremely simple, and at the time of tightening, between the top inner surface of the fixing member and the upper surface of the side tilt and the upper edge step of the side tilt. Since the protective material is inserted between the lower surface of the plate and the upper surface of the presser plate pressed by the pair of set screws, the side tilt is not damaged.
Further, the antitheft means can be moved up and down with respect to the round hole provided in the lever, and the round hole in the key member guided by the pair of set screws on the upper surface of the horizontal seat can be matched. It is simple and can be locked with one touch, and there is an effect that there is no generation of unnecessary collision noise against the horizontal seat due to vertical vibration when traveling without locking.

As described above, the fastener A according to the present invention can correspond to the side tilt P of light trucks of all manufacturers, and the fixing member 1 is formed by laser processing a thick stainless material and press-molding it. Therefore, there is no additional member by welding, etc., the structure is simple, the processing cost is reduced, the appearance is clean, and the durability is also provided.
In addition, when fixing to the side tilt P, it is done by tightening the two set screws 20 only from the outside, so the fixing operation is also light.
In addition, since the upper and lower portions of the upper edge step portion 26 are protected by the protective material 27 such as a rubber plate, the protective material 30 or the like at the time of fixing, the side tilt P is not damaged.
As described above, the fastener A of the present invention is extremely useful in terms of manufacturing cost and convenience in use.
